Anaeromyxobacter Medium
(DSMZ Medium 1200)
Composition per liter:
Solution A..............................................................................900.0mL
Solution B................................................................................90.0mL
Solution C................................................................................18.0mL
Solution D................................................................................18.0mL
Solution F.................................................................................18.0mL
Solution E ..................................................................................4.0mL
pH 7.2 ± 0.2 at 25°C
Solution A:
Composition per 900.0mL:
NaCl..............................................................................................1.0g
MgCl2 ·6H2O..................................................................................0.5g
Sodium acetate..............................................................................0.4g
NH4Cl ...........................................................................................0.3g
KCl................................................................................................0.3g
KH2PO4 .........................................................................................0.2g
CaCl2 ·2H2O..............................................................................15.0mg
Resazurin ...................................................................................1.0mg
Selenite/tungstate solution.........................................................2.0mL
Trace element solution SL-10B.................................................1.0mL
Selenite/Tungstate Solution:
Composition per liter:
NaOH............................................................................................0.5g
Na2WO4 ·2H2O...........................................................................4.0mg
Na2SeO3 ·5H2O...........................................................................3.0mg
Preparation of Selenite/Tungstate Solution:  Add components
to distilled/deionized water and bring volume to 1.0L. Mix thoroughly.
Sparge with 100% N 2 . Autoclave for 15 min at 15 psi pressure–121°C.
Trace Elements Solution SL-10B:
Composition per liter:
FeCl2 ·4H2O...................................................................................1.5g
H3BO3 ....................................................................................300.0mg
CoCl2 ·6H2O ...........................................................................190.0mg
MnCl2 ·4H2O...........................................................................100.0mg
ZnCl2 ........................................................................................70.0mg
Na2MoO 4 ·2H2O .......................................................................36.0mg
NiCl2 ·6H2O..............................................................................24.0mg
CuCl2 ·2H2O ...............................................................................2.0mg
HCl (25% solution)..................................................................10.0mL
Preparation of Trace Elements Solution SL-10B:  Add
FeCl 2 ·4H 2 O to 10.0mL of HCl solution. Mix thoroughly. Add distilled/
deionized water and bring volume to 1.0L. Add remaining compo-
nents. Mix thoroughly.
Preparation of Solution A:  Add components to distilled/deionized
water and bring volume to 900.0mL. Mix thoroughly. Sparge with 20%
CO 2 + 80% N 2 . Autoclave for 15 min at 15 psi pressure–121°C. Cool
to room temperature.
Solution B:
Composition per 100.0mL:
NaHCO3 ........................................................................................5.0g
Preparation of Solution B:  Add NaHCO 3  to distilled/deionized
water and bring volume to 100.0mL. Mix thoroughly. Sparge with 20%
CO 2 + 80% H 2 . Autoclave for 15 min at 15 psi pressure–121°C. Cool
to room temperature.
Solution C:
Composition per 50.0mL:
DL -Dithiothreitol....................................................................385.0mg
Preparation of Solution C:  Add  DL -dithiothreitol to distilled/de-
ionized water and bring volume to 50.0mL. Mix thoroughly. Sparge
with 100% N 2 . Filter sterilize.
Solution D:
Composition per 50.0mL:
L -Cysteine·HCl·H 2 O................................................................37.5mg
Na 2 S·9H 2 O solution.................................................................10.0mL
Preparation of Solution D:  Add  L -cysteine·HCl·H 2 O to distilled/
deionized water and bring volume to 40.0mL. Mix thoroughly. Add
10.0mL Na 2 S·9H 2 O solution. Sparge with 20% CO 2 + 80% H 2 . Auto-
clave for 15 min at 15 psi pressure–121°C. Cool to room temperature.
Na 2 S·9H 2 O Solution :
Composition per 10.0mL:
Na2S·9H2O...............................................................................40.0mg
Preparation of Na 2 S·9H 2 O Solution: Add Na 2 S·9H 2 O to dis-
tilled/deionized water and bring volume to 10.0mL. Mix thoroughly.
Solution E:
Composition per 50.0mL:
Fumarate.......................................................................................4.0g
Preparation of Solution E:  Add fumarate to distilled/deionized
water and bring volume to 50.0mL. Mix thoroughly. Sparge with 100%
N 2 . Filter sterilize.
Solution F (Vitamin Solution):
Composition per liter:
Pyridoxine-HCl........................................................................10.0mg
Thiamine-HCl·2H2O..................................................................5.0mg
Riboflavin..................................................................................5.0mg
Nicotinic acid.............................................................................5.0mg
D -Ca-pantothenate .....................................................................5.0mg
p-Aminobenzoic acid.................................................................5.0mg
Lipoic acid.................................................................................5.0mg
Biotin.........................................................................................2.0mg
Folic acid ...................................................................................2.0mg
Vitamin B 12 ................................................................................0.1mg
Preparation of Solution F (Vitamin Solution):  Add compo-
nents to distilled/deionized water and bring volume to 1.0L. Mix thor-
oughly. Sparge with 80% H 2 + 20% CO 2 . Filter sterilize.
Preparation of Medium: Aseptically and anoxically add 1.0mL
solution B per 10 mL solution A. Adjust pH to 7.2. Add 0.2mL solution
C, 0.2mL solution D, 0.2mL solution F, and 0.05mL solution E, each
per 10mL solution A.
Use: For the cultivation and maintenance of Anaeromyxobacter spp.
